What is the N-P-K ratio?
The N-P-K ratio is a set of three numbers listed on fertilizer labels that represent the percentage of primary nutrients contained in the product. The letters N, P, and K stand for Nitrogen (N), Phosphorus (P), and Potassium (K), which are the three essential macronutrients required for healthy plant growth. The N-P-K ratio indicates the proportion of each nutrient in the fertilizer, making it easier for you to choose the appropriate product for your lawn’s needs.
The Importance of N-P-K for Grass Growth
Nitrogen (N): Nitrogen is vital for the overall growth and development of grass. It promotes lush, green foliage, stimulates root growth, and enhances the grass’s ability to recover from stress, such as foot traffic or drought. Nitrogen also plays a role in photosynthesis, helping the grass to produce energy from sunlight. Lawns with inadequate nitrogen may appear pale, thin, and weak.
Phosphorus (P): Phosphorus is essential for strong root development and is particularly important for young, establishing grasses. It also contributes to the overall energy production and nutrient transport within the plant. A phosphorus deficiency can result in slow growth, poor root development, and reduced resistance to disease and stress.
Potassium (K): Potassium helps improve the overall strength and resilience of the grass. It regulates water and nutrient uptake, supports photosynthesis, and enhances the grass’s ability to withstand temperature fluctuations, drought, and disease. A lack of potassium may lead to weak, thin grass that is more susceptible to stress and damage.
N-P-K and Its Importance for Different Grasses and Weather Conditions
Different grass types and weather conditions may require varying levels of nitrogen, phosphorus, and potassium to maintain a healthy, thriving lawn. Understanding the specific needs of your grass type and climate will help you choose a fertilizer with the appropriate N-P-K ratio.
Cool-Season Grasses: Cool-season grasses, such as Kentucky bluegrass, perennial ryegrass, and fescues, grow best in cooler temperatures and often require higher nitrogen levels to support their rapid growth during the spring and fall months. A fertilizer with a higher N-P-K ratio, such as 4-1-2 or 3-1-2, is typically recommended for these grasses.
Warm-Season Grasses: Warm-season grasses, like Bermuda, Zoysia, and St. Augustine, thrive in warmer temperatures and have a longer growing season. These grasses typically require lower nitrogen levels and may benefit from a fertilizer with a more balanced N-P-K ratio, such as 3-1-1 or 2-1-1.
Weather Conditions: The N-P-K requirements for your lawn may also change based on the prevailing weather conditions. For instance, during periods of drought or extreme heat, it’s essential to choose a fertilizer with a higher potassium content to help your grass withstand stress. In contrast, a fertilizer with a higher phosphorus content may be necessary when establishing a new lawn or repairing damaged areas, regardless of the grass type or climate.
